It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of Jamie Renee Martinez, a beloved mother, grandmother, daughter, and friend, who left this world suddenly on August 14, 2025, in Santa Fe, NM, surrounded by her adored family. Born on February 9, 1958, Renee lived a life defined by her love for others, her commitment to service, and her joyous spirit.
Renee was a bright light in the lives of many. Throughout her career, she shared her love for selfless service by working in several clerical positions for the State of New Mexico. Her dedication and professionalism were a testament to her character, and she approached every challenge with grace and resilience.
A proud graduate of McCurdy High School, Renee was not just an exceptional worker but also a fun-loving woman who filled her world with laughter and warmth. Her love for family was unparalleled, and she relished every moment spent with her children, Mario Martinez and Jamie Martinez. They were her pride and joy, and she cherished them deeply. Along with her grandchildren Miquella Martinez, Isaiah Martinez, and Mariah Otero.
Outside of her professional life, Renee's heart belonged to the outdoors. She adored riding horses and felt at home in the mountains, where she found peace and solace. Her culinary skills often brought people together around the dining table, enjoying dishes that were as vibrant as her personality. She found great joy in making crafts, especially blankets, crosses, and jewelry which she shared with family and friends.
Tragically, Renee's life was cut short, but she leaves behind a legacy of love, laughter, and perseverance. She was predeceased by her parents, Jay and Rosalie Martinez, who surely welcomed her with open arms. Renee's spirit will forever resonate in the hearts of those she loved and all who were fortunate enough to know her. She is survived by Mario Martinez, Jamie (Shawntae Barela), Miquella Martinez, Isaiah Martinez, Mariah Otero and her sidekick, Bella Martinez and brothers, Mike (Margaret) Martinez, and Jerry (Veronica) Martinez, along with many other relatives and friends.
As we remember Jamie Renee Martinez, let us celebrate the joyous moments she brought into our lives, the love she shared, and the indelible mark she left on the world. Her memory will continue to live on in the stories told by her family and friends, a reminder of a life well-lived and a love that will never fade.
Memorial Service will be held September 3, 2025 at 10:00AM at Sagebrush Church in Santa Fe, NM. 3405 Vereda Baja, S.F. NM 87507
